Dean College occupies a compact campus in the suburban town of Franklin, Massachusetts. The college emphasizes a supportive learning environment, fostering a close-knit community among its students. Dean is particularly known for its focus on student development, with programs designed to help students transition to four-year universities or launch their careers. A unique aspect of the college is its emphasis on internships and experiential learning opportunities.

Financial Aid

The sticker price is rarely what families actually pay. Dean College's grant and scholarship aid lowers the net price for most income brackets. 30% of students receive Pell Grants; 71% take federal loans.

Key Insight

Average net price across income brackets is $28,874, roughly 36% lower than the published tuition.

Net Price by Family Income

Academic Year 2025
Income Bracket Avg Net Price 4-Year Net Cost
$0 – $30K $26,727 $106,908
$30K – $48K $23,546 $94,184
$48K – $75K $28,970 $115,880
$75K – $110K $32,261 $129,044
$110K+ $32,868 $131,472
Sticker price (no aid) $44,960 $179,840
Net price = tuition + fees + room & board minus grants and scholarships, by reported family-income bracket. Source: IPEDS Student Financial Aid survey via College Scorecard.
